War, hunger, disease and natural disasters – all these calamities point in one direction only: The end of the world is nigh.
Theologians and other learned people among Protestants and Catholics alike spot omens and evidence everywhere: The Day of Judgement is fast approaching – just like it says in the Holy Bible.
After all, this much misery can’t be coincidence. Accusations fly, of spreading false teachings and thereby heralding the Day of Judgement. But all the congregations of Europe can agree on one other sign that spells doom: The large numbers of witches and sorcerers indicate that the Devil now walks the earth recruiting people for the last battle against God.
Pamphlets feed the fear of the population, describing the wickedness of witches in vivid detail, and recounting how the devil and his minions practice magic causing death, destruction, floods and disastrous shipwrecks.
Now is the time for action! The Devil’s soldiers – the witches – must be hunted down and destroyed before it’s too late.
